Actress Iya Gbonkan Receives N4 Million from Fans for New House and Expresses Gratitude

Beloved veteran Yoruba actress, Iya Gbonkan, continues to be showered with blessings as her fans rally around her.

After recently appealing for a brand new car, the movie star has been receiving abundant blessings and support from her fans and well-wishers.

In a recent update, Iya Gbonkan received a generous donation of N4 million from her fans to help complete her new mansion. Reports indicate that her fans are eager to see the house finished within a week.

Videos circulating online captured Iya Gbonkan giving a tour of her under-construction home while passionately praying for her fans.

Iya Gbonkan’s life took a positive turn when she reached out to the public for assistance in acquiring a car. Despite having acted for decades, she shared that she didn’t own a car and had been relying on public transportation to commute.

Appealing to her fans, she urged them to celebrate her while she is still alive instead of waiting to honor her with a cow after her demise.

Within a few days, she received millions of naira from generous Nigerians.

According to online reports, Pastor Gabriel watched her video and reached out to her, subsequently visiting her in Osogbo. He swiftly organized funds from kind-hearted individuals worldwide to make her dream a reality. Over 5 million naira was donated towards her car and housing project.

While preparations were underway to secure her a car, a fan surprised her with a brand-new vehicle.

In a video shared online, Iya Gbonkan was seen sitting in her new car, expressing gratitude to God and offering prayers for the generous fan.
